Short-haired Nicol
It had been awhile since tight end Rory Nicol mingled with the media, and it was tough to recognize him at first with his new hairdo. Even his teammates had trouble with that when he showed up a couple of weeks ago minus his long hair.

"I walked in and I didn't recognize him; everybody was like, 'Who is this kid?' because he'd had hair all the way down to his shoulders," tight end Jake Ballard said. "But I think he still wishes he had his hair long."

Nicol said it had to be done.

"I just cut it because I was going to some job fairs and such, and some people were telling my boy Larry Romanoff (OSU assistant athletic director), 'Hey, we like this Rory kid, but if he interviews with us, tell him to cut his hair,'" Nicol said. "Actually, don't tell Tress this, but I left class one day spontaneously to go get it cut."

The interview was for a future sales position, said Nicol, who is entering his senior year.

"Obviously, I want to continue playing (on into the NFL), but it's always good to plan ahead," he said.

Off Campus With . . . OSU tight end Rory Nicol
by Doug Lesmerises
Monday September 01, 2008

The lowdown: Nicol was named Ohio State's Offensive Player of the Week for his performance against Youngstown State, even though he caught just one pass for 14 yards. After years of hearing that this was the season the tight ends were going to be involved more in the passing game, he should know not to get his hopes up.

medium_nicol

Plain Dealer File Photograph

Rory Nicol.Best concert I've ever been to: "Kenny Chesney, in 2005 or 2006, at Crew Stadium in Columbus."

Concert I'd most like to see now: "I've got a big crush on Fergie. She's a health nut, so she'd definitely keep me in shape."

Favorite video game: "Wii bowling. I've bowled a 300 on there a few times. I've bowled a 100, too."

Favorite NFL team and why: "The Steelers. It's where I'm from [Beaver, Pa.], and they've always been a great organization from the top down. The Steelers go back to the foundation of pro football, the Steel Curtain and all that."

Favorite Web site: "There's a gas-price Web site on msn.com. I'll go on there and search by zip code and then pop into the cheapest gas station that I'm driving near."

My position coach yells at me when I . . .: "Get my feet too close together on my second step. You need to keep them apart for balance, and I always get them too close."
